Tendencias del momento
#
Bonk Eco continues to show strength amid $USELESS rally
#
Pump.fun to raise $1B token sale, traders speculating on airdrop
#
Boop.Fun leading the way with a new launchpad on Solana.
Presentando 'El Camino hacia la Solidez Central', una serie de publicaciones en el blog a través de las cuales compartiremos hacia dónde nos dirigimos con el lenguaje.
¡Echemos un vistazo a la visión general!

Cuando se inició Solidity, el enfoque estaba en:
- ergonomía y usabilidad
- familiaridad para los programadores
- seguridad y corrección
A lo largo de los años, el lenguaje se volvió más estricto y explícito, lo que resultó en deuda técnica, complejidad innecesaria e inconsistencias.
Agregar características importantes como genéricos en el sistema de tipos actual sería un proceso complejo que podría hacer que el lenguaje sea susceptible a errores críticos. Como solución, el equipo decidió dividir el lenguaje en dos ramas, a saber, Classic y Core Solidity,
Solidity Clásico: El lenguaje actual soportado por solc hoy en día. A pesar de que se utiliza en producción y el compilador es muy fiable, seguimos planeando hacer el lenguaje más estable y lanzar cambios importantes de forma regular.
Core Solidity: Una renovación del lenguaje actual, con un nuevo sistema de tipos diseñado para soportar características como genéricos, funciones de primera clase, tipos de datos algebraicos, etc.
Planeamos complementarlo con una biblioteca estándar, un conjunto de tipos y funciones reutilizables, que nos permitirá lanzar características bajo una administración comunitaria sin sobrecargar el lenguaje central.
Desarrollo en curso:
- Finalizando el pipeline de IR
- Soporte de Ethdebug en el compilador
- Preparación para las actualizaciones de EVM
El futuro de Classic Solidity
"El futuro de Classic Solidity" - una de las próximas publicaciones - presentará una lista de características del lenguaje que estamos considerando implementar en el lenguaje actual, categorizadas por el esfuerzo de implementación y diseño requerido, así como el valor que proporcionará a largo plazo, cuando Core Solidity tome el relevo.
Estará acompañada de una descripción detallada de cada característica, dificultades conocidas y opciones para el diseño sobre las que nos gustaría recibir comentarios de la comunidad de usuarios.
(hilo del foro para comentarios en el último tweet)
La transición a Core Solidity
En esta sección de la publicación del blog, presentamos brevemente:
- Próximas versiones importantes
- Convergencia con Core Solidity
- Interoperabilidad con Core Solidity
96,78K
Parte superior
Clasificación
Favoritos

